6. Local SEO

Local SEO, the practice of optimizing online presence to attract customers from relevant local searches, is fundamentally intertwined with the “jumbo supermarket near me” query. The effectiveness of a supermarket in capturing users performing this search is directly proportional to its proficiency in local SEO strategies. The following outlines the critical aspects of this connection.

  • Google My Business (GMB) Optimization

    A fully optimized Google My Business profile is paramount. This includes accurate business name, address, phone number (NAP data), business hours, website link, and category selection. Regular updates with photos, posts, and Q&A participation are crucial for maintaining relevance and attracting potential customers searching for a “jumbo supermarket near me.” An incomplete or outdated GMB profile can significantly reduce visibility in local search results.

  • Local Citation Building

    Local citations, which are mentions of a business’s NAP data on other websites, play a vital role in local SEO. These citations act as validation signals to search engines, confirming the business’s existence and location. Building citations on reputable directories, local business listings, and industry-specific websites enhances a supermarket’s visibility in “jumbo supermarket near me” searches. Inconsistencies in NAP data across different citation sources can negatively impact search rankings.

  • Online Reviews and Reputation Management

    Online reviews significantly influence consumer perception and search engine rankings. Positive reviews on platforms like Google, Yelp, and Facebook enhance a supermarket’s credibility and attract potential customers. Actively managing online reviews by responding to both positive and negative feedback demonstrates a commitment to customer service and improves local SEO. A high volume of positive reviews can directly increase a supermarket’s prominence in “jumbo supermarket near me” search results.

  • Location-Based Keyword Targeting

    Incorporating location-based keywords into website content, meta descriptions, and online advertising campaigns is essential for targeting “jumbo supermarket near me” searches. This involves strategically using terms such as “supermarket in [city],” “grocery store near [neighborhood],” and related phrases to signal relevance to local search queries. Optimizing website content with localized keywords helps search engines understand the supermarket’s service area and match it with relevant user searches.

Question 1: What constitutes a “jumbo” supermarket?

The term “jumbo” generally implies a significantly larger retail space compared to standard supermarkets. It typically encompasses a broader selection of products, including specialty items, international foods, and expanded non-food sections. Larger service departments, such as full-service bakeries, delis, and pharmacies, are also commonly found in “jumbo” supermarkets.

Question 2: What search results can be anticipated when using the phrase “jumbo supermarket near me?”

The search results will predominantly display supermarkets within the user’s immediate vicinity that identify as large-format stores. These listings are typically prioritized based on proximity, online reviews, and the completeness of their Google My Business profiles. Mapping applications are frequently integrated to provide directions and estimated travel times.

Question 3: How is proximity determined in the context of this search?

Proximity is generally calculated based on the user’s current location as determined by GPS or IP address and the physical addresses of the supermarkets. Search engines utilize algorithms to rank results based on the shortest distance and travel time, considering factors such as traffic conditions.

Question 4: Are online reviews a significant factor in the search results?

Yes, online reviews play a crucial role. Supermarkets with consistently positive reviews and high ratings are more likely to appear prominently in the search results. Search engines use review data as a signal of customer satisfaction and trustworthiness.
